Feedwright 3 replaces the legacy episode-checking loop with a streaming validator, and plugins compiled against the 2.x interfaces must be rebuilt before this step. Run the compatibility probe first; if it reports schema mismatches, resolve those before touching runtime configuration, or the validator will silently skip your plugin's rules. Once the probe passes cleanly, update your plugin manifest to declare the new validator contract. The runtime configuration the migrated validator expects is reproduced below for reference.

settings of hahaf-bahap:
quenix:
  log_level: debug
  metrics_host: metrics.quenix.qorvelsys.internal
  pool_size: 8

## Changelog — SQLint defaults changed

Starting with release 4.2, the Quarrelstone SQL linter ships stricter defaults. Uppercase keywords are now enforced, trailing semicolons are required, and the max line length dropped from 140 to 100. Files under `legacy_sql/` remain exempt. Since you're new to the codebase, note that CI will fail on any violation rather than warn. Overrides go in the repo root. The effective default settings are shown below.

settings of fahag-haduf:
[ulaox]
port = 8443
region = south-2
host = ulaox.lumiccorp.internal
timeout_ms = 500
retries = 8

## Step 4: Update spooler endpoints

With Quillpress Spooler 3.x, plugin authors must target the new queue-based submission API; the legacy direct-print route is removed. Migrate any plugin that calls the old endpoint before upgrading, since jobs submitted the old way are silently dropped. Retry and backoff behaviour is now driven entirely by service configuration. The values your plugin should expect in a default 3.x install appear below.

config for faduf-yahap:
[lamvan]
team = rusael
access_code = ac_ac22dc
owner = druius.istdor
host = lamvan.novacio.example
port = 8443
peer = soreth.xolmario.corp
salt = 0768e68d
pin = 8310